Troubleshooting Common Issues with Compatible SFPs
Addressing problems with supported transceivers can be perplexing , but often stems from a limited common reasons . First , confirm connection integrity – make sure the SFP is firmly locked in its receptacle. Subsequently , examine the device code version; conflicting iterations can cause connectivity problems . Moreover , think about whether or not the SFP supports the appropriate speed and media. Lastly , examine the manufacturer’s guidelines for specific troubleshooting procedures .
Maximizing Your Network: Selecting the Best QSFP28 Transceiver
Choosing the appropriate QSFP28 optic is critical for boosting data throughput . Assess factors such as range requirements – will you require 100m, 500m, or even longer spans ? The type of fiber cable – single-mode or multi-mode – significantly influences usability. Furthermore , verify older equipment compatibility and planned expansion demands to circumvent problematic revisions later. Ultimately, compare manufacturer features and cost to obtain the optimal solution for your specific setup.
